MySchool 数据库设计优化实战笔记
MySchool 数据库设计优化实战笔记
这份笔记记录了 MySchool 数据库设计的优化过程,希望能够为数据库学习者提供一些参考。
优化目标:
提升数据库查询效率
优化数据表结构,减少数据冗余
提高数据库的可维护性
优化内容:
索引优化: 针对高频查询字段创建索引,例如学生 ID、课程 ID 等。
表结构优化: 分析表之间的关系,合理设计表结构,例如将学生信息和班级信息分离。
查询优化: 使用合适的 SQL 语句,避免使用 select * 等低效查询方式。
数据库配置优化: 根据实际情况调整数据库缓存、连接数等参数。
优化结果:
通过一系列优化措施,MySchool 数据
SQLServer
7
2024-05-28
SQL Server 2008 数据库设计与管理实战指南
本指南帮助读者掌握使用 SQL Server 2008 进行数据库设计和管理的核心技能。
第一部分:SQL Server 2008 基础
系统概述与安装:
详解 SQL Server 2008 的优势、版本演变以及硬件/软件环境要求。
步骤化演示安装流程,涵盖功能选择、实例配置、服务账户设置、身份验证模式选择、数据目录指定等关键环节。
重点阐述 SQL Server 2008 的安全机制,包括服务账户、身份验证模式以及 sa 登录的管理。
SSMS 使用指南:
全面介绍 SQL Server Management Studio (SSMS) 的功能架构与操作界面。
深入解析 SS
SQLServer
7
2024-05-30
Oracle数据库设计与性能优化
介绍了如何优化Oracle数据库的设计与性能,包括数据库设计方法、SQL语句执行效率优化,以及Oracle执行计划的解读。
Oracle
6
2024-09-24
医药售卖系统数据库设计教程(Java与SQL实战)
这是一个综合的数据库课程设计资源,帮助学习者深入理解和应用数据库设计原理与实践。资源涵盖了医药售卖系统的详细设计,包括需求分析、概念模型设计、逻辑模型构建、物理实现以及API接口设计。每个设计都经过了精心的构思和实践验证,具备高效的数据库结构设计和规范化处理。通过学习这些实例,学习者将提升解决实际问题的能力,为今后的学习和工作打下坚实基础。
SQLServer
8
2024-08-25
ORACLE数据库架构与实战
ORACLE数据库架构与实战
本课程带你深入了解ORACLE数据库的底层架构,并通过实际操作掌握数据库的管理和应用。
课程内容:
深入ORACLE数据库架构
数据库管理系统安装与配置
数据库创建、启动和关闭
存储空间管理与数据对象
SQL数据操作及PL/SQL程序设计
数据库用户权限管理
数据库备份与恢复策略
数据库性能优化实战
Oracle
8
2024-05-24
SQL Server数据库设计与优化技巧
数据模型是数据库的框架,描述了信息及其联系的组织方式和表达方式,反映了存取路径。数据模型是数据库管理系统分类的基础,涵盖了系统的静态特性、动态特性和完整性约束条件。数据结构包括实体类型和它们之间的联系的表达和实现,通常按照数据结构的类型来命名数据模型,如层次模型、网状模型和关系模型。
SQLServer
8
2024-08-04
Oracle SQL数据库设计与实施
Howard Gould的《使用Oracle SQL的实用介绍》详细介绍了数据库设计和实施的实用技巧。
Oracle
7
2024-07-20
SQL数据库查询技巧与实战
介绍了SQL的基本概念和特点,详细讨论了SQL Server 2012的特性及其在数据库创建、数据表管理、各类查询(包括单表和多表查询、子查询及其他类型查询)、数据操作和索引创建中的应用。文章总结了SQL在实际应用中的重要性和操作技巧。
MySQL
4
2024-09-27
Oracle SQL性能优化实战
Oracle SQL性能优化实战
想要提升Oracle数据库性能,SQL优化是必经之路。
核心优化技巧:
理解执行计划: 执行计划揭示SQL执行路径,是优化的指南针。通过 EXPLAIN PLAN 分析计划,找到瓶颈所在。
索引优化: 索引如同书籍目录,加速数据检索。创建合适的索引,但避免过度索引带来的维护负担。
SQL语句优化: 避免使用 * 查询,选择高效运算符,减少子查询嵌套,使用绑定变量防止SQL硬解析。
数据库设计优化: 合理的数据类型、范式化设计、分区表等手段,从根源上提升性能。
统计信息: 数据库依赖统计信息做出最佳决策。 定期更新统计信息,确保其准确性。
优化是
Oracle
12
2024-05-25